Q: Is 221,121,051 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 221,121,051 is a composite number.

Why is 221,121,051 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 221,121,051 can be evenly divided by 1 3 71 213 1,038,127 3,114,381 73,707,017 and 221,121,051, with no remainder.

Since 221,121,051 cannot be divided by just 1 and 221,121,051, it is a composite number.
